Значение Action Update работает с Filter, но не с Filter In-DB - PullRequest
0 голосов
/ 23 января 2019

В моем рабочем процессе инструмент интерфейса Date с действием для обновления значения работает с фильтром, но не работает с фильтром в БД. Я бы предпочел использовать Filter In-DB, чтобы избежать записей более 100K +, которые мне не нужно помещать в поток данных Alteryx.

Сообщение об ошибке, приведенное к соответствующей части:

Произошли ошибки: Фильтр In-DB (19): Ошибка открытия "WITH" Tool8_6ab5 " AS (выберите ... соединение выберите оператор ...) SELECT * FROM "Tool8_6ab5" ГДЕ "ReturnDate" = 2018-11-30 ": столбцы не возвращены.

2018-11-30 - правильная дата, измененная в In-DB фильтра на значение, выбранное во время запуска от имени аналитического приложения, образующего дату по умолчанию. Эта же дата возвращает записи при использовании через фильтр. Дайте мне знать, будет ли полезна какая-либо дополнительная информация, и я отредактирую вопрос.

1 Ответ

0 голосов
/ 24 января 2019

Основываясь на подсказке от BenMoss в сообществе Alteryx, я обнаружил, что для действия «Обновить значение» для работы с фильтром в БД мне нужно было проверить «Заменить определенную строку» (удаляя одинарные кавычки по умолчанию).

enter image description here

...